    Thanks for your ideas. My big challenge is obtaining obsidian for some crafting. I have my smeltery set up but seems I need a steel pickaxe to break obsidian blocks. but can't make steel without a blast furnace, which needs lots of ender pearls.     Make a bucket and gather lava from the nether. Make a hole put the lava inside and then pour water over it. If you have a smeltery setup start working on a pickaxe that can break obsidian. Cobalt etc. I believe tinkers construct has a lot of different material pickaxes that you can start out with that will break obsidian.

    You can chisel obsidian in the world and it removes the requirement for obsidian level mining.

    Or you can make obsidian in your smeltery and cast it as blocks.

    Or, if all you need is a portal you can pour water over lava to make the frame.

    Ok you can click a bucket of water on your smeltery drain, and do the same with lava they will mix in the smeltery to become lava. The other way I like to do it because who wants just want block, is to make a ender io tank and fill it and have it push in through the drain, you only need one tank they're cheap since they only need iron and glass.

    Chisel is just the stick and iron ingot, not the tinkers version ;)
